Solution

The correct option is D 2-Methylprop-1-ene

Ozonolysis of alkenes involves the addition of an ozone molecule to an alkene, to form an ozonide. Formed ozonide gets cleaved by ZnH2O to smaller oxidised molecules.

To find the compound involved in ozonolysis just eliminate the oxidised part (i.e. oxygen) of products and combine them with a double bond.

Thus, for the above ozonolysis products, the reactant is 2-Methylprop-1-ene.
